Mail not automatically checking

For the past few weeks my Mail has intermittently stopped automatically checking. Sometimes it does and then I might be an hour or so without any mail so I check manually and there will be about five or six messages.


I've tried changing the preferences on and off but I can't think what else I can do.


Anybody any ideas, please?

Well, I guess if this were happening to me, I'd wonder if there were some incompatibility between Apple Mail and the mail server. Maybe double-check the mail settings against what the mail server recommends. Also, maybe watch the "Activity" window (Window, Activity) to see if Apple Mail is actually checking for mail and, if so, what is happening. Also, maybe look at Console (Utilities folder) to look for any error messages which might give a clue.

If the Safe Mode doesn't solve the problem, try setting up another admin user account to see if the same problem continues. If Back-to-My Mac is selected in System Preferences, the Guest account will not work. The intent is to see if it is specific to one account or a system wide problem. This account can be deleted later.
